数字孪生驱动的智能制造:构建虚实融合运维体系的新范式

举报
8181暴风雪 发表于 2026/01/24 10:10:51 2026/01/24
【摘要】 从物理实体到数字镜像的演化在智能制造的发展进程中,我们正经历着从自动化到数字化,再到智能化的深刻转型。数字孪生(Digital Twin)作为这一转型的核心使能技术,正在重新定义制造业的运维模式。本文旨在深入探讨基于数字孪生的虚实融合运维体系如何为智能制造带来根本性的变革,并分析其技术架构、实施路径及未来发展方向。 一、数字孪生的多维内涵与智能制造定位 1.1 数字孪生的演进历程数字孪生概...

从物理实体到数字镜像的演化

在智能制造的发展进程中,我们正经历着从自动化到数字化,再到智能化的深刻转型。数字孪生(Digital Twin)作为这一转型的核心使能技术,正在重新定义制造业的运维模式。本文旨在深入探讨基于数字孪生的虚实融合运维体系如何为智能制造带来根本性的变革,并分析其技术架构、实施路径及未来发展方向。

一、数字孪生的多维内涵与智能制造定位

1.1 数字孪生的演进历程

数字孪生概念的发展经历了三个阶段:早期的数字映射(Digital Shadow)、中期的数字镜像(Digital Mirror)和当前的数字孪生体(Digital Twin)。在智能制造语境下,数字孪生已不再仅仅是物理实体的虚拟复制,而是具备自主感知、实时交互、预测优化能力的智能实体。

1.2 智能制造中数字孪生的核心特征

  • 全生命周期覆盖:从产品设计、工艺规划、生产制造到运维服务的全流程数字化
  • 多尺度建模能力:涵盖设备级、产线级、车间级、工厂级的多层次孪生
  • 实时双向交互:物理世界与数字世界的数据双向流动与指令传递
  • 自主认知决策:基于数据驱动和知识融合的智能决策能力

二、虚实融合运维体系的技术架构

2.1 总体框架设计

虚实融合运维体系采用“四层三环”架构设计:

物理实体层 → 数据感知层 → 数字孪生层 → 应用服务层
     ↓             ↓           ↓           ↓
  执行环  ←→  数据环  ←→  模型环  ←→  决策环

表1:虚实融合运维体系四层架构功能分解

架构层级 核心组件 关键技术 主要功能
物理实体层 智能设备、传感器、执行器 工业物联网、5G、TSN 物理世界状态感知与指令执行
数据感知层 边缘网关、数据采集站 OPC UA、MQTT、时序数据库 多源异构数据采集、预处理与传输
数字孪生层 孪生模型库、仿真引擎 多物理场建模、实时渲染、MBSE 虚拟映射构建、状态同步、仿真推演
应用服务层 运维平台、分析系统 大数据分析、AI算法、微服务 状态监测、预测预警、决策优化

2.2 关键使能技术堆栈

2.2.1 多源数据融合技术

class MultiSourceDataFusion:
    def __init__(self):
        self.data_sources = {
            'iot_sensors': IoTDataHandler(),
            'plc_signals': PLCDataHandler(),
            'vision_system': VisionDataHandler(),
            'erp_mes': BusinessDataHandler()
        }
        self.fusion_engine = DynamicFusionEngine()
        
    def realtime_fusion(self, timestamp):
        """实时多源数据融合处理"""
        fused_data = {}
        
        # 并行数据采集
        threads = []
        for source_name, handler in self.data_sources.items():
            thread = Thread(target=self._collect_data, 
                          args=(handler, timestamp, fused_data))
            threads.append(thread)
            thread.start()
        
        for thread in threads:
            thread.join()
        
        # 时空对齐与校准
        aligned_data = self._spatiotemporal_alignment(fused_data)
        
        # 不确定性处理
        cleaned_data = self._uncertainty_management(aligned_data)
        
        return self.fusion_engine.fuse(cleaned_data)
    
    def _spatiotemporal_alignment(self, raw_data):
        """基于统一时钟源的时空对齐"""
        # 应用PTP时间同步补偿
        aligned = {}
        base_time = self.get_precise_time()
        
        for source, data in raw_data.items():
            time_offset = self.calc_time_offset(source, base_time)
            spatial_offset = self.calc_spatial_transform(source)
            
            aligned[source] = self.apply_transforms(
                data, time_offset, spatial_offset
            )
        
        return aligned

2.2.2 孪生模型构建与管理

class DigitalTwinModelManager:
    def __init__(self, physical_asset):
        self.asset = physical_asset
        self.model_registry = {}
        self.model_versions = {}
        
    def create_composite_model(self):
        """创建多维度复合孪生模型"""
        composite_model = {
            'geometry_model': self._build_geometry_model(),
            'physics_model': self._build_physics_model(),
            'behavior_model': self._build_behavior_model(),
            'rule_model': self._build_rule_model(),
            'data_model': self._build_data_model()
        }
        
        # 模型耦合与验证
        self._validate_coupling(composite_model)
        model_id = self._register_model(composite_model)
        
        return model_id
    
    def dynamic_model_update(self, operational_data):
        """基于运行数据的动态模型更新"""
        current_state = self.asset.get_current_state()
        
        # 模型参数自适应调整
        for model_type, model in self.model_registry.items():
            if model_type in ['physics_model', 'behavior_model']:
                # 基于实时数据的参数校准
                adjusted_params = self._calibrate_parameters(
                    model, current_state, operational_data
                )
                model.update_parameters(adjusted_params)
            
            # 模型结构演化
            if self._detect_concept_drift(operational_data):
                evolved_model = self._evolve_model_structure(
                    model, operational_data
                )
                self.model_registry[model_type] = evolved_model

三、虚实融合运维的核心应用场景

3.1 预测性维护与健康管理

基于数字孪生的预测性维护实现了从"故障后维修"到"预测性干预"的转变:

表2:传统维护与孪生驱动预测性维护对比

对比维度 传统计划维护 传统预测维护 孪生驱动预测维护
数据基础 历史统计数据 实时监测数据 多源融合实时数据+仿真数据
模型基础 经验公式 统计模型/机器学习 物理模型+数据模型混合
预测精度 中等
预警提前量 数小时至数天 数天至数周
决策依据 固定计划 阈值预警 多场景仿真推演
维护策略 定期更换 基于状态的维修 最优维护时机与方案

3.2 生产过程的实时优化

class ProductionProcessOptimizer:
    def __init__(self, production_line_twin):
        self.digital_twin = production_line_twin
        self.optimization_engine = MultiObjectiveOptimizer()
        self.scenario_simulator = ScenarioSimulator()
        
    def realtime_optimization_cycle(self):
        """实时优化决策循环"""
        while True:
            # 1. 获取实时生产状态
            real_state = self._capture_real_production_state()
            
            # 2. 同步数字孪生状态
            self.digital_twin.synchronize(real_state)
            
            # 3. 生成优化场景
            scenarios = self._generate_optimization_scenarios()
            
            # 4. 并行仿真评估
            simulation_results = []
            for scenario in scenarios:
                result = self.scenario_simulator.evaluate(
                    self.digital_twin, scenario
                )
                simulation_results.append(result)
            
            # 5. 多目标决策
            optimal_decision = self.optimization_engine.decide(
                simulation_results,
                objectives=['throughput', 'quality', 'energy', 'cost']
            )
            
            # 6. 指令下发与执行
            if self._validate_decision(optimal_decision):
                self._execute_optimization(optimal_decision)
            
            # 7. 效果评估与模型更新
            self._evaluate_and_update(optimal_decision)
            
            time.sleep(self.optimization_interval)
    
    def _generate_optimization_scenarios(self):
        """基于当前状态生成候选优化场景"""
        base_scenario = self.digital_twin.current_state
        
        # 参数调整型场景
        param_scenarios = self._vary_parameters(base_scenario)
        
        # 调度调整型场景
        schedule_scenarios = self._reschedule_operations(base_scenario)
        
        # 异常应对型场景
        contingency_scenarios = self._prepare_contingencies(base_scenario)
        
        return param_scenarios + schedule_scenarios + contingency_scenarios

3.3 虚拟调试与工艺验证

数字孪生在虚拟调试中的应用显著缩短了设备投产时间:

表3:虚拟调试与传统调试对比分析

项目 传统物理调试 数字孪生虚拟调试 改进效果
调试启动时间 设备安装完成后 设备设计阶段 提前60-80%
硬件依赖 完全依赖 部分依赖 减少70%
调试周期 4-12周 1-3周 缩短50-75%
风险控制 现场发现并解决 提前预测并规避 风险降低80%
成本构成 高人力成本+停机成本 主要为中心化仿真资源 综合成本降低40-60%
知识积累 分散在工程师经验中 系统化存储在模型中 知识复用率提高

四、实施挑战与关键技术突破

4.1 数据-模型融合的挑战

虚实融合运维面临的核心挑战之一是数据与模型的有效融合:

class DataModelFusionFramework:
    def __init__(self):
        self.data_quality_assessor = DataQualityModule()
        self.model_validator = ModelValidationModule()
        self.fusion_optimizer = FusionOptimizer()
        
    def adaptive_fusion_strategy(self, data_stream, model_set):
        """自适应数据-模型融合策略"""
        fusion_results = {}
        
        # 第一阶段:数据质量评估
        dq_scores = self.data_quality_assessor.evaluate(data_stream)
        
        # 第二阶段:模型适用性评估
        model_scores = {}
        for model_name, model in model_set.items():
            suitability = self.model_validator.assess(
                model, data_stream.metadata
            )
            model_scores[model_name] = suitability
        
        # 第三阶段:动态融合权重计算
        fusion_weights = self._calculate_fusion_weights(
            dq_scores, model_scores
        )
        
        # 第四阶段:混合推理与不确定性量化
        for timestamp in data_stream.timestamps:
            # 多模型并行推理
            predictions = {}
            for model_name, model in model_set.items():
                if fusion_weights[model_name][timestamp] > 0.1:
                    pred = model.predict(
                        data_stream[timestamp],
                        weight=fusion_weights[model_name][timestamp]
                    )
                    predictions[model_name] = pred
            
            # 融合与不确定性传播
            fused_pred = self.fusion_optimizer.fuse(
                predictions, fusion_weights
            )
            
            # 可信度评估
            confidence = self._assess_confidence(
                fused_pred, predictions, data_stream[timestamp]
            )
            
            fusion_results[timestamp] = {
                'prediction': fused_pred,
                'confidence': confidence,
                'contributions': predictions
            }
        
        return fusion_results

4.2 实时性保证的技术方案

为确保虚实融合的实时性,需要多级优化策略:

表4:实时性保证技术体系

实时性层级 目标延迟 关键技术 适用场景
硬实时 <10ms 实时操作系统、FPGA加速、TSN网络 运动控制、安全联锁
软实时 10ms-100ms 确定性调度、内存优化、边缘计算 过程控制、质量检测
准实时 100ms-1s 流式计算、内存数据库、5G uRLLC 生产调度、设备监控
非实时 >1s 分布式计算、批量处理、云计算 数据分析、趋势预测

五、典型案例:汽车制造智能工厂实践

5.1 项目概况

某新能源汽车制造企业实施了全工厂级的数字孪生虚实融合运维系统,覆盖冲压、焊接、涂装、总装四大工艺车间。

5.2 实施效果评估

表5:数字孪生运维系统实施效果量化分析

关键绩效指标 实施前 实施后 提升幅度 主要贡献因素
设备综合效率(OEE) 68.5% 82.3% +13.8% 预测性维护、实时优化
平均故障间隔时间(MTBF) 72小时 142小时 +97% 早期预警、健康管理
平均维修时间(MTTR) 4.2小时 1.8小时 -57% 虚拟诊断、精准维修
产品质量一次合格率 93.7% 98.2% +4.5% 工艺参数优化、实时监控
能源消耗强度 基准100% 83.5% -16.5% 能效优化调度
新产品导入时间 12周 6周 -50% 虚拟调试、工艺验证
运维人员效率 基准100% 165% +65% 智能辅助决策

5.3 经验总结与最佳实践

  1. 分阶段实施策略:从关键设备到整线再到全厂的渐进式部署
  2. 标准化先行:统一数据标准、模型接口和通信协议
  3. 组织与文化变革:建立与数字孪生运维相适应的组织架构和工作流程
  4. 持续迭代优化:建立数字孪生模型和算法的持续改进机制

六、未来发展趋势与研究方向

6.1 技术融合创新方向

  • AI增强的数字孪生:融合深度学习、强化学习的智能孪生体
  • 边缘-云协同孪生:分布式部署、协同计算的孪生架构
  • 自主演化孪生:具备自学习、自优化能力的孪生系统
  • 量子增强仿真:利用量子计算加速复杂物理过程仿真

6.2 标准化与生态建设

  • 互操作性标准:跨平台、跨厂商的数字孪生互操作框架
  • 安全与可信机制:孪生系统的数据安全、模型可信保障
  • 开放孪生市场:数字孪生模型、组件、服务的交易平台

6.3 商业模式创新

  • 运维即服务:基于数字孪生的预测性维护服务订阅模式
  • 性能保证合约:基于孪生仿真的设备性能保证商业模式
  • 孪生资产证券化:数字孪生模型作为可交易数字资产

结论:迈向深度虚实融合的智能制造新时代

数字孪生驱动的虚实融合运维体系正在成为智能制造的核心基础设施。通过物理世界与数字世界的深度融合,制造企业不仅能够实现生产过程的透明化、优化和智能化,更能够在产品全生命周期中创造新的价值。

然而,数字孪生的深入应用仍面临技术、组织和商业等多重挑战。成功的关键在于:建立以数据-模型双轮驱动的技术体系,构建业务-IT深度融合的组织能力,以及探索价值共创的生态合作模式。

展望未来,随着数字孪生技术的不断成熟和应用的不断深入,我们将看到一个更加灵活、高效、可持续的智能制造新时代。在这个新时代中,虚实融合不再是技术概念,而是制造企业核心竞争力不可或缺的组成部分。那些能够率先构建并有效运营虚实融合体系的企业,必将在数字化转型的浪潮中占据先机,引领制造业的智能未来。


实施建议:企业在推进数字孪生虚实融合运维体系建设时,应采取“整体规划、分步实施、重点突破、持续迭代”的策略。建议从高价值、高复杂度的关键设备或产线开始试点,积累经验后再逐步推广。同时,应高度重视数据治理、模型管理和人才队伍建设等基础工作,为系统的长期成功奠定坚实基础。

【声明】本内容来自华为云开发者社区博主,不代表华为云及华为云开发者社区的观点和立场。转载时必须标注文章的来源(华为云社区)、文章链接、文章作者等基本信息,否则作者和本社区有权追究责任。如果您发现本社区中有涉嫌抄袭的内容,欢迎发送邮件进行举报,并提供相关证据,一经查实,本社区将立刻删除涉嫌侵权内容,举报邮箱: cloudbbs@huaweicloud.com
  • 点赞
  • 收藏
  • 关注作者

评论(0

0/1000
抱歉,系统识别当前为高风险访问,暂不支持该操作

全部回复

上滑加载中

设置昵称

在此一键设置昵称,即可参与社区互动!

*长度不超过10个汉字或20个英文字符,设置后3个月内不可修改。

*长度不超过10个汉字或20个英文字符,设置后3个月内不可修改。